These wreaths are so simple to make I used both of those lovely blogs as my inspiration for my 4th of July wreath. I didn't have a wire wreath form so I used a couple of wire hangers. Cut my fabric some leftover fabric that I had lying around into 2in wide by 11in long strips. I used 5 or 6 different fabrics and they were each 1/4 to 1/2 a yard each. Then you just tie tie tie! I added a big "S" covered in Red fabric since I didn't have any red paint. Some red polka dot ribbon and Voila!! A super cute patriotic wreath.
